Painting Inside of Travel Trailer Bumper
I did a quick search on this subject and did not find anything.
I want to paint the inside of my new TT bumper, for two reasons; 1) Stop the rust, and 2) store the sewer hose inside it with causing rust stains on hose and rust particles rubbing thru the hose.
My plan is the made a giant swab from rags on a long handle. Remove as much particle matter in the bumper as possible. Swab the inside of the bumper with rust neutralizer and let dry. With second rag swab on a long stick spread a paint such as Rustoleum in the bumper and let cure.
